Output 21fb26942f6690357d0f71427ee8c60c541f26e8cf4a58a1400ebffd5331fbcc:0

value
1836984
script pubkey
OP_0 OP_PUSHBYTES_20 fd1f1ba24ae78c479c82dd381ed8b066602649a4
address
bc1ql503hgj2u7xy08yzm5upak9sveszvjdyn83ptr
transaction
21fb26942f6690357d0f71427ee8c60c541f26e8cf4a58a1400ebffd5331fbcc
spent
true